By: Sherman Rogers Every trash hauling and dumpster rental company in the industry knows that there are only three roads to take after your garbage has been picked up: The “burn” road, the recycle road or the “bury” road. The environmentalists have a more alliterative expression of what to do that’s more philosophical. For instance, the political debate that’s going on in our nation’s smallest state: "Burning waste to make energy is a bad deal for Rhode Island and the nation," said Chris Wilhite, Program Manager for Sierra Club Rhode Island Chapter. "By producing less disposable packaging and goods in the first place, we will create much less trash to burden our landfill and at the same time our country will save enough energy to displace any need for new power plants. The solution is to reduce, reuse and recycle." The extension of the Rhode Island argument poses an ominous end for All Waste employees and its competitors.
